Today it’s time to bust a move out of that snail shell you’ve been hiding in and pick up the pace!

The Eight of Wands is all about things happening quickly and events unfolding at record speed. Today is not the time to go within and slow down – instead, burst forth and rocket forward!

If you have a to-do list a mile long that you’ve been neglecting, choose the things on there that scare you the most (or that make you feel uncomfortable) and do those first.

Don’t wait for things to speed up, take charge of the situation and move yourself forward – doing anything else will leave you feeling antsy and restless.

    Just a note about the difference between the image on this card and the traditional meaning of the Eight of Wands: For me, as an intuitive card reader, the image trumps the traditional meaning. When I first saw this card, it baffled me, as the artist has clearly drawn a picture that counters the traditional book meaning of the Eight of Wands.

    A snail is NOT eight wands flying through the air! So what does that tell me about the card’s advice for me? Maybe just what you say in this paragraph: “Donโ€™t wait for things to speed up, take charge of the situation and move yourself forward โ€“ doing anything else will leave you feeling antsy and restless.” But maybe don’t expect the speedy response from the Universe that is typical of the “flying wands” version of this card.

    Generally, I assume (for my own readings) that the particular deck I pick is significant, so I try to incorporate the variations that the images suggest on the typical meanings that I might find in a book. This allows me to stay in the basic arena of the card meaning, while still allowing for the artist’s input to sway me.
